What Is FordPass and Why Use It?
FordPass is a smartphone app that connects you to your Ford vehicle. It helps you control various features from anywhere and provides access to essential vehicle information. With FordPass, you can:
- Start or stop your engine from anywhere.
- Lock and unlock doors from your phone.
- Monitor fuel levels, tire pressure, and oil life.
- Locate your parked car using GPS.
- Stay informed about maintenance needs.
- Schedule service appointments easily.
- Find nearby dealers for emergency service.
- Control your Wi-Fi remotely.
- Request 24/7 roadside assistance.
Key Features of FordPass
Here are some standout features that make FordPass so useful:
- Remote start: Pre-condition your car’s interior by starting it remotely. You can heat or cool your car before you get in it — a great feature if you live in a very hot or cold area.
- Fuel checks: See how many miles you can drive before an empty tank.
- Scheduled start: Set your vehicle to start up at a certain time.
- Live traffic updates: Get real-time traffic data to plan the most efficient route.
- Vehicle health alerts: Stay informed about your car’s maintenance needs, such as tire or oil health.
- Wi-Fi hotspot: Enable internet access for passengers (available on select models).
Ensuring Compatibility: Is Your Vehicle Ready for FordPass?
Before connecting, make sure your vehicle supports FordPass Connect. Most Ford models from 2017 onward come with an onboard modem that helps you connect this way. To ensure your vehicle is compatible, look for the FordPass Connect icon on your SYNC touch screen. You can also visit Ford’s support website, check your owner’s manual, or contact our dealership for help.
Necessary Requirements Before Connecting
Before you begin, make sure you have the following when connecting FordPass to your car:
- A smartphone (this can be either iOS or Android)
- A stable internet connection
- Your vehicle identification number (VIN), which you can find on the driver’s door frame or windshield
- An active FordPass account
Step-by-Step Guide to Connecting Your Vehicle to FordPass
Setting up your FordPass is simple. You can complete it from start to finish in just a few minutes.
How to Download and Install the FordPass App
Open the App Store for iOS or Google Play for Android. Search for FordPass and download and install the app. Open the app and accept the terms and conditions.
Creating and Verifying Your FordPass Account
Open the FordPass app. If you don’t already have a Ford Owner Account, create one by tapping “Sign Up.” Enter basic information such as your name, email address, and a secure password. Check your email or texts for a verification link to confirm your account.
Preparing Your Vehicle for Connection
Park your vehicle in a safe space, such as your driveway or garage, to begin setup. Turn your ignition on during the process. If prompted by the SYNC system, disable your Apple CarPlay or Android Auto temporarily.
Step-by-Step Vehicle Connection Process
Open the FordPass app and log in to your account. It will prompt you to add a vehicle to your garage. Tap “Add Vehicle” on the home screen. Type your VIN in manually or scan it using your phone’s camera. If you’re scanning the VIN, use your phone to photograph the barcode. It will say “Searching” and then “Vehicle Found.” Once you have verified the VIN, tap “Activate Vehicle.” This may take up to 90 seconds to complete.
Activating FordPass Connect
Get into your car to complete the next step. Start the vehicle and look for a pop-up message on the SYNC screen to finish activating your account. It will prompt you to “Enable FordPass Connected Services.” Tap “Yes” or “Allow” within 10 startups to turn on your connectivity features. If you receive a “Congratulations” screen, press “OK.” Wait for confirmation that activation was successful. Sometimes, you need to close the app on your phone and reopen it.
Understanding FordPass Connect: Troubleshooting
If you have connection issues, try these solutions:
- Check your internet connection: Ensure your phone has stable Wi-Fi or cellular data.
- Restart your vehicle and phone: A simple reboot can sometimes fix connection problems.
- Update the FordPass app: Visit your app store and install the latest version.
- Verify VIN entry: Make sure you have entered the correct VIN in the app.
- Reinstall the app: Delete and reinstall FordPass to refresh settings.
